Hong Kong Investment Committee: Investors should regard virtual asset spot ETFs as supplementary investments only
The Hong Kong Investor and Financial Education Council stated that the virtual asset spot ETFs listed in Hong Kong are regulated by the Securities Regulatory Commission. Investors can buy and sell virtual asset spot ETFs through securities firms or banks, with trading methods as convenient and simple as stocks or other ETFs. However, investors need to understand the risk level of virtual asset spot ETFs to assess whether they are suitable. Since virtual asset spot ETFs are extremely volatile, they may not necessarily bring about a diversification effect. Therefore, in an investment portfolio, virtual asset spot ETFs should only be considered auxiliary investments.
